Air India Launches Upgrade+ That Allows Flyers To Upgrade Cabins, Here All About It

Credits: Unsplash

On July 25, Air India announced the launch of Upgrade+.

Credits: Unsplash

It will let passengers with qualified reservations buy confirmed upgrades to the front cabins

Credits: Unsplash

Upgrade+ allows Air India passengers to choose upgrades to premium seats between 72 and 12 hours before a flight. 

Credits: Unsplash

Air India customers can pay for cabin upgrades while making their reservations at the airline's airport terminals.

Credits: Unsplash

Air India's "Bid Upgrade" program has been discontinued with the launch of Upgrade+. 

Credits: Unsplash

BENEFITS: Additional baggage allowance, expedited check-in at designated counters, boarding and luggage handling, onboard comforts, and a delicious dining experience.

Credits: Unsplash

Upgraded reservations are subject to all applicable fare terms, including cancellation and rebooking fees, even Flying Returns mile accrual.

Credits: Unsplash

Passengers with confirmed, Air India-issued booking documents are eligible to choose upgrades using the Upgrade+ program for flights that the airline flies.

Credits: Unsplash

Passengers will either receive an email encouraging them to upgrade their bookings or they could check their eligibility using the Upgrade+ website's widget.
